September 15, 2026Migrante App gets a new home screen: more news in view and one-tap access to resources
We shipped two updates in under 48 hours (versions 1.0.64 and 1.0.65 on Google Play; 1.17.5 and 1.17.6 on the App Store). The home screen drops the banners that hid the news: the migration assistant, countries of interest and resources —AI chat, learning materials, job network, currency converter and saved items— are now one tap away, the news list fills the screen, and the “Know your rights” legal guide sits at the bottom. Design fixes to the news filters and podcast pages are included. Available by updating the app from the store.

September 13, 2026Digital Security: a new program for social organizations, young women and LGBTQ+ people
We present the program created in 2026 so that social organizations, young women and LGBTQ+ people can use technology safely and to their advantage: digital protection, data governance, entrepreneurship with technology and artificial intelligence in the service of communities. In preparation: the Latin American Workshop on Data Governance for NGOs and “Use AI”, for LGBTQ+ entrepreneurs and young women. September 11, 2026My School, a Safe Place: the school sexual-abuse prevention program now has its own page
We present the program that works with students, teachers and families in Nicaragua, El Salvador and Guatemala to prevent violence and sexual abuse in schools, with the project video and the Little Red Riding Hood story. We also published the English version of the 2008 impact evaluation, Catalyzing Personal and Social Change.

September 11, 2026New on the site: the masculinities program and four more studies to download
We present the masculinities program page, with the five Men's Story Project videos recorded in Guatemala and Costa Rica (2025 partnership), and publish in Research the studies on masculinities and violence in Nicaragua — carried out with Promundo, now Equimundo — and the assessment of LGBTQI+ organizations in Central America, in English and Spanish. The "Where we work" map now shows what has been done in each country.

September 9, 2026Miradas Moradas publishes its August newsletter
Two new magazine articles — “The internet as territory” and “It doesn’t say ‘hate women’. It says ‘be a high-value man’”, based on our study of the digital manosphere — plus a profile of the Maquilisquad women’s skating collective. The team also took part in SIPConnect 2026 (Miami, July).

September 9, 2026Full study on the digital manosphere now available as PDF
In addition to the bilingual executive summary, the complete report (in Spanish) of the research with 185 young men in El Salvador and Honduras can now be downloaded.

September 8, 2026Two reference publications on communication for social change
The impact evaluation of Puntos de Encuentro's communication strategy (Horizons, PATH, CIDS/UNAN-León, 2008) and Pop Culture with a Purpose (Singhal & Lacayo, Oxfam Novib, 2008), free to download.
